Output d8f0382aa6adc7faccaa1c21609df1f3972f7d683350dbefeba640afa22a5972:22

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ce4cb84c5ec05dbd650912b74601c3ce0ad02521 OP_EQUAL
address
ABF5mVxAdGQjG4KXxZvyQnw9RXtFDA1PTb
transaction
d8f0382aa6adc7faccaa1c21609df1f3972f7d683350dbefeba640afa22a5972